Transaction 859209ef1b20d6f3207328b2894f0ee5da48f7e17c1980ba53393599f8656364
1 Input
1 Output
-
859209ef1b20d6f3207328b2894f0ee5da48f7e17c1980ba53393599f8656364:0
- value
- 45527570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8584b0203e304f406ece38aea4096671e90ae21a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DAypqXqta8ax9M6J4kfioBk5QScn3W2VQ